If I may stick my 2 cents in for starters.  Go to the word "Quote" on the right hand side of the message you want to respond to.  The post reply "window" should open along with the quote you want to reply to.

Next, type your thoughts beneath the bottom/last word "quote" with the brackets.
Quote.  I hit return/space down a couple of times to give myself separated space between my message and the quoted text.

If you want to attach a picture, below this posting window you'll see the +Attachment and other options.  Click on that, it opens, then click on the Attach: bar. Click on Browse and it will open up your Explore or Files window for you to be able to select a Picture or File.  After you've clicked on the desired picture/file it will show up in the bar below where it says "Attach:. Next click on (Insert Attachment 1)
then go below a bit and click on "Post"
